Bill Information

House Bill 1985
2021-2022 Regular Session
An Act amending Title 18 (Crimes and Offenses) of the Pennsylvania Consolidated Statutes, in wiretapping and electronic surveillance, further providing for exceptions to prohibition of interception and disclosure of communications.

Bill Status & History
Last Action: Referred to Judiciary, Dec. 29, 2021 Senate
H
S
2279 Referred to Judiciary, Oct. 21, 2021
2384 Reported as amended, Nov. 9, 2021
First consideration, Nov. 9, 2021
Laid on the table, Nov. 9, 2021
Removed from table, Dec. 13, 2021
Second consideration, Dec. 14, 2021
Re-committed to Appropriations, Dec. 14, 2021
Re-reported as committed, Dec. 15, 2021
Third consideration and final passage, Dec. 15, 2021 (200-0)
(Remarks see House Journal Page 1706-1707), Dec. 15, 2021
In the Senate
Referred to Judiciary, Dec. 29, 2021
